Overview

CellRev has developed a suite of technologies that offer scalable, quality-controlled, efficient, and affordable processes for adherent cell culture. The platform is designed to make adherent cell culture a viable commercial option for cell and gene therapies and cultured meat. Its processing platform is gaining interest worldwide and the company plans a full launch in 2024. Dr Martina Miotto established CellRev while completing her PhD in Corneal Tissue Engineering and Chris Green is chief executive. The company recently secured external funding to support commercialization. Management says 2024 will be a defining year with a significant product launch and major customer collaborations in the pipeline. CellulaREvolution, founded in 2019, is developing a synthetic peptide coating to eliminate the need for animal-derived serum and a continuous culturing process to cut cell-cultivation costs. The company has built bioreactors designed for continuous growth, and preliminary data indicate these could produce twice as many cells in a given time using a smaller bioreactor than conventional batch culturing. These technologies target two major industry pain points: serum dependence and high cultivation costs. CellulaREvolution reports several ongoing collaborations with cultured meat companies to test specific cell lines, with positive early results. Management has said it is keen to transition some collaborations into sales. The company recently raised external funding to support these development and commercialisation efforts.
